Lots To See And Do San Diego stepped up a great deal since '62. For one thing, America's Finest City officially be- came the eighth largest in the nation in 1987, when its population soared to one million inhabitants at the rate of a thousand new residents per week. Considering all the exciting new things to exper- ience around town, it's not at all surprising so many came to live in San Diego. There were always color- ful new shopping malls, good surf down at the beach, interesting new exhibits at the zoo, and lots to see and do. The world famous San Diego Zoo was fortunate enough to get Basi and Yaun Yaun, a pair of giant pandas from China, on loan for a couple of months in 1987. Downtown San Diego saw many improvements since 1962. In addition to its redevelopment, which began in 1986, the Downtown District acquired Horton Pla- za, whose more than a hundred shops and restau- rants boosted the city's economy. San Diego did have its share of tragedies. The Aero- space Museum and Old Globe Theatre in Balboa Park, for instance, were both consumed in flames since 1962. Stepping up, however, means moving on and building on the ashes of the past. The museum and Globe were both rebuilt and continue to earn the city fame. A
